Problems solved by technology

But so far, the anticoagulant peptides isolated from H. duodenale are limited to AduNAP7 and AduNAP4 (only partial sequences), and the two anticoagulant peptides are mainly characterized by prolonging the activated partial thromboplastin time (aPTT). ) activity, but relatively weak to prolonging the prothrombin time (PT) effect (the anticoagulant effect of AduNAP4 can be seen in the results to be published by the inventor), indicating that they mainly act on endogenous coagulation factors or \ coagulation factor

Embodiment 1

[0057] Isolation and Analysis of Coding Sequence of Anticoagulant Peptide AdAP1 from Ancylostoma duodenale

[0058] 1. Construction and sequencing screening of simple cDNA library of Ancylostoma duodenale

[0059] Fifteen adult worms of Ancylostoma duodenale obtained from humans were obtained, and total RNA was extracted with TRIzol Reagent (Invitrogen) according to the operating instructions. According to the operating instructions, 3'-Full RACE Core Set (Dalian Takara) was used to reverse transcribe the extracted total RNA of Ancylostoma duodenale to obtain the first-strand cDNA. Design the upstream primer NSL: GGTTTAATTACCCAAGTTTGAG according to the nematode spliced ​​leader sequence (spliced ​​leader) SL1, and use the anchor primer (SAP: CTGATCTAGAGGTACCGGATCC) sequence provided by the 3'-Full RACE Core Set kit as the downstream primer to amplify the first-strand cDNA; The amplified product was ligated into pUCm-T Vector, transformed into E.coli DH5α competent cells, and ...

Abstract

The invention discloses an ancylostoma duodenale anticoagulant peptide as well as a coded sequence and a preparation method thereof. The obtained ancylostoma duodenale anticoagulant peptide has the anticoagulating activity, can remarkably prolong the human plasma prothrombin time (PT) as well as the activated partial thromboplastin time (aPTT), is more remarkable in prolonging the PT activity andcan obviously prevent the thrombus from being formed. The invention also relates to an application of the anticoagulant peptide on anticoagulative drugs, antithrombotic drugs or anticoagulative preparation.

Description

technical field [0001] The invention relates to the fields of medicine and biotechnology. Specifically, the present invention describes a new anticoagulant polypeptide-Ancylostoma duodenale anticoagulantpeptidel (AdAP1) gene and its encoded protein. The present invention also relates to the preparation and application of the anticoagulant peptide of hookworm duodenum and the nucleotide encoding the peptide. technical background [0002] Among the current human diseases, thromboembolic diseases have become the main factor that endangers human health. The total number of deaths caused by thromboembolism, such as myocardial infarction, cerebral infarction, and pulmonary infarction, ranks first among various causes. How to prevent and treat such diseases is the key Current hotspots in clinical and medical science research.
